Origin and Construction
HematolagniaEuphoria is a dazzling Frankenstein's monster of a name, stitched together from two rather intense words:
- Hematolagnia: Derived from Greek roots -- "hema" (blood) and "lagnia" (lust). It's a real medical term, describing a paraphilia involving sexual arousal from blood. (Not for the faint of heart—or the squeamish.)
- Euphoria: A state of intense happiness and excitement. You know, that feeling you get when you realize you don't have to go to work on Monday.
